TY - JOUR AU - D'Angela, Danilo AU - Ercolino, Marianna PY - 2022/03/25 Y2 - 2024/03/29 TI - Fatigue crack growth analysis of welded bridge details JF - Frattura ed Integrità Strutturale JA - Fra&IntStrut VL - 16 IS - 60 SE - Fracture DO - 10.3221/IGF-ESIS.60.18 UR - https://www.fracturae.com/index.php/fis/article/view/3449 SP - 265-272 AB - <p>The paper investigates the fatigue crack growth in typical bridge weldments by means of numerical analysis. The extended finite element (XFEM) method is coupled with the low-cycle fatigue (LCF) approach in ABAQUS, and parametric analyses are carried out in order to assess the influence of the main sample/testing features on the fatigue life of the investigated structures. The numerical results are found to be robust and reliable by performing comparisons with past experimental data and regulation design correlations.</p> ER -
